Redheads in Rockaway, March 3, 2012

From Tom Smith:

We didn’t find any Redheads on Clark Drive this morning, but later we did find 5 Redheads on Foxs Pond in Rockaway borough. Other ducks on Foxs Pond were Greater Scaup, Lesser Scaup, Gadwall, Mallard, and one Ring-necked Duck.

Lake Parsippany had a large raft of scaup, perhaps as many as ~100, as well as ~30 Common Mergansers. The pond at Loantaka was deserted but for the resident swan and one Pied-billed Grebe (which is somewhat unusual at this location).

– Tom Smith Madison, NJ
